The purpose of this study is to see if salsalate, an Nuclear factor-kappaB (NF-κB) mediated inflammation inhibitor, or carvedilol, an α- and β-blocker, will protect against free fatty acid induced hypertension, insulin resistance, endothelial dysfunction, inflammation and oxidative stress, and autonomic dysfunction in obese normotensive subjects.

During postprandial lipemia, dietary triglycerides transported by intestinal chylomicrons are hydrolyzed by lipoprotein lipase lining the vascular bed, with subsequent release of FFA for transport across the endothelium. Whether the intermittent flux of FFA has the same impact as the i.v. lipid infusion will be examined. Decreased endothelial function has been reported after a single or long-term dietary high fat load in normal subjects; however, others have found no effects on brachial artery vasoreactivity. Our preliminary studies indicate that high oral fat loads (60 g) resulted in higher FFA levels and BP changes, and reduced FMD compared to low fat load (25 g).

Salsalate
Obese, normotensive, healthy subjects will receive an intravenous (IV) administration of Intralipid 20% for 24 hours, and then one salsalate 750 mg tablet twice daily for two weeks. If the subject has no side effects, the dose will be increased to two salsalate 750 mg tablets twice daily for the remaining four weeks. The subjects will then receive another 24-hour IV administration of Intralipid 20% at the 6-week point.

Change in Flow-mediated Dilation
时间窗: Pre-dose (Week 6), within 24 hours at Week 6 visit
The change in endothelium-dependent vascular reactivity will be measured by flow-mediated dilation (FMD) of the brachial artery using a high-resolution vascular ultrasound with a 10-MHz linear array transducer. FMD is expressed as the percentage increase in diameter at the Week 6 visit from pre-dosing with Intralipid to 24 hours during Intralipid infusion
